Output 73431a4cd593b0fefb643be8a2269694d461d63594f999aa8604ac3d55a72d3e:3

value
4063041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68746c75b45c1af2c889930a2a02c89d6bbfda84 OP_EQUAL
address
3BDKfkbyvXXCyXnKjY2Vx2K69h8KGkQRvg
transaction
73431a4cd593b0fefb643be8a2269694d461d63594f999aa8604ac3d55a72d3e
spent
true